From Decentralized to Defragmented

For users, blockchain has presented solutions that have made lives easier. On the other hand, with so many platforms, the industry is in disarray today. Each blockchain platform has its own ecosystem. A user may need to rely on one for daily banking services, another one for data protection / transfer and then another one for entertainment purposes, with each having its own unique token. This results in users holding multiple assets at the same time. This can become even more complicated if access to acquiring the tokens means being registered on different exchanges.

For decentralized application (dApp) developers, this also presents a dilemma: which platform to use? Developing applications is a time and energy-intensive process. DApps can be built on more than one blockchain system, but each decentralized system with its own unique characteristics and limitations, this means the dApp needs to be tailored made for each system.
